UFC 146 is an upcoming mixed martial arts event to be held by Ultimate Fighting Championship. It is expected to take place on May 26, 2012 at the MGM Grand Garden Arena in Las Vegas, Nevada.[1]

Background

For the first time in UFC history all fights on a 5 fight main card will be Heavyweight bouts.[2] UFC Primetime will return to promote the main event.[3]

On April 4th, 2012 it was announced that co-headliner Alistair Overeem had failed a pre-fight drug test due to a high testosterone to epitestosterone ratio. Overeem will have to appear at a Nevada State Athletic Commission hearing on April 24th in order to review his request for a license.[4]

On April 20, 2012 Dana White announced via Twitter that Junior dos Santos will face Frank Mir instead of Alistair Overeem.[5] Two days later Dana White announced via Twitter that Cain Velasquez, who was originally slated to fight Mir in the co-main event, will now face Antonio Silva.[6] Roy Nelson, who was originally scheduled to fight Silva, is still expected to fight on the card though no opponent has been named for Nelson yet.
